RAIN fueled Queensland buyers proved the power behind George and Fuhrmann's day two Casino weaner sale, lifting prices by as much as 30c/kg live on last week's sale.
Buyers from Moura, St George, Blackall, Wandoan and Goondiwindi jumped into the 1400 head sale following the big rain across parts of Queensland.
The champion pen of steers cam from father and son team Paul and Stephen Boland, East Coraki, who had 50 head in the sale. The Boland's top 412kg pen made 300c to return $1196.

Sale standout was a pen of Limousin-cross steers which made an impressive 329c, selling to Kindon Feedlot, Goondiwindi.
The general run of steers made 280-300c with plenty into the 300c. Heifers generally made 270-290c.
